近年、Vue.js はフロントエンド開発者にとって最も人気のあるフレームワークの 1 つになりました。 Vue のパッケージ化ツールとして Webpack と組み合わせることで、Vue と Webpack の連携がより広く使用されます。しかし、場合によっては「Webpack が見つかりません」という問題が発生することがあります。
1. 依存関係とバージョンを確認する
Webpack が見つからない場合、依存関係やバージョンの問題が原因で発生することがあります。 「webpack」フォルダーが node_modules
フォルダーに存在するかどうかを確認する必要があります。存在しない場合は、インストールされていない可能性があります。npm install webpack --save-dev
コマンドを使用して再インストールできます。
さらに、Vue と Webpack のバージョンに互換性があるかどうかも確認する必要があります。どの Webpack バージョンが Vue バージョンと互換性があるかは、Vue の公式 Web サイトで確認できます。
2. webpack.config.js ファイルを確認します
Webpack の設定ファイルは webpack.config.js
です。ファイルが存在するかどうかを確認する必要があります。内容は正しいかどうか。別の Webpack 構成を使用する場合は、Vue が Webpack を正しく導入しているかどうかを確認し、Vue のローダーを Webpack に追加する必要があります。
3. グローバル インストールを使用する
場合によっては、find-webpack
問題は Node.js のスコープに関連している可能性があります。 Webpack を別のスコープにインストールすると、この種の問題が発生する可能性があります。この問題を解決するには、Webpack をグローバルにインストールしてみてください。コマンド npm install -g webpack
を実行して、Webpack をグローバルにインストールできます。
4. キャッシュをクリアします
npm キャッシュを再度クリアして、Webpack を再インストールしてみてください。コマンド npm cache clean --force
を使用してキャッシュをクリアし、Webpack をインストールできます。
5. Vue CLI の使用
Vue CLI は Vue.js の標準ビルド ツールであり、Webpack を統合します。 Vue CLI を使用すると、Webpack 設定の問題を回避できます。次のコマンドを実行して、新しい Vue プロジェクトを作成できます。
npm install -g @vue/cli vue create my-project
6. 他のパッケージ化ツールを使用する
上記の方法で問題を解決できない場合は、他のパッケージ化ツールの使用を検討できます。たとえば、Parcel や Rollup は Webpack の代替手段です。
要約すると、「webpack が見つかりません」という問題が発生した場合は、まず依存関係とバージョンを確認し、次に webpack.config.js ファイルを確認し、グローバル インストールやその他の方法を使用する必要があります。上記のどの方法でも問題が解決しない場合は、Vue CLI またはその他のパッケージ化ツールを使用して問題の解決を試みることができます。
以上がvueがwebpackを見つけられない問題の解決方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。